Default strange whirring sound

so i have noticed a strange whirring sound coming from somewhere at the front of the car, i mainly notice it whilst im going around a round-a-bout with my drivers window open.

as far as describing the sound......... it almost sounds like an electronic motor or something along them lines. could it be the power steering pump?

i cant get the sound to happen when stationary and revving.

2007 hawk sti 72k on clock
